This only applies if your PC's motherboard has a UEFI firmware chip instead of a BIOS chipset.
Create Shortcut to Boot to UEFI Firmware Settings in Windows 10. This tutorial will show a third not well known but extremely practical way to restart directly to UEFI settings using a shortcut. Notice that the shortcut will not work on BIOS based machines, UEFI machines where entering firmware settings is disabled like in for instance on some rental computers, Hyper-V virtual machines and so on.

Enable or Disable Fast Boot in UEFI Firmware Settings for Windows. This tutorial will show you how to enable or disable Fast Boot in your UEFI firmware settings for Windows 8, Windows 8.1, and Windows 10. The Fast Boot settings will vary per brand, model, and firmware version of your motherboard, so please also read your motherboard manual for it's specific settings on this. BIOS (Basic Input/Output System) is the firmware interface between a PC's hardware and its operating system. UEFI (Unified Extensible Firmware Interface) is a standard firmware interface for PCs.
